Praziquantel is an anthelmintic medication used to treat infections caused by parasitic worms. It is commonly used to treat infections with Schistosoma species, which cause schistosomiasis, as well as infections with other types of parasitic flatworms such as liver flukes and tapeworms.
The typical dosage of praziquantel for the treatment of schistosomiasis and other parasitic worm infections in adults and children is based on body weight and the specific type of infection being treated. However, a common dosage for adults is 600 mg taken orally as a single dose or divided into several doses over a day, depending on the infection.
Praziquantel works by affecting the permeability of the parasite's cell membranes, causing paralysis and death of the worms. The dead worms are then expelled from the body through the gastrointestinal tract.
